49ers and Seahawks Clash for NFC’s Top Seed in Week 18 Showdown

The final week of the NFL regular season has set the stage for a thrilling encounter between the San Francisco 49ers and the Seattle Seahawks, as both teams vie for the NFC’s top seed. This decisive matchup will take place on January 7, 2024, at Levi’s Stadium in Santa Clara, California, with the NFC West title and home-field advantage in the playoffs on the line.

Following a dramatic 42-38 victory over the Chicago Bears, the 49ers have clinched their sixth consecutive win, positioning themselves just one game away from a playoff bye. This impressive run has propelled the team from third place in the NFC West to a potential home advantage in the postseason. A victory against the Seahawks would not only secure the division title but also mean that the 49ers would remain at home for the entirety of the playoffs, including a possible appearance in Super Bowl LX.

With only one weekend left in the regular season, the playoff picture is becoming clearer, with all but two spots already clinched. The winners of the AFC North and NFC South divisions will be determined in the upcoming week. In the AFC, three teams are still in contention for the top seed, although the Denver Broncos currently hold the advantage.

The 49ers’ recent success has been fueled by strong performances from quarterback Brock Purdy, who shook off a challenging start against the Bears to lead six touchdown drives. Additionally, running back Christian McCaffrey showcased his skills with 27 touches and 181 all-purpose yards. The AFC North race remains fiercely contested, with the Pittsburgh Steelers set to battle the Baltimore Ravens in a winner-takes-all scenario next Sunday. The Steelers missed an opportunity to clinch the division title after a narrow loss to the Cleveland Browns. Following this defeat, Myles Garrett of the Browns commented on the Steelers’ focus, suggesting it may have been misplaced during the game.

For the Ravens, who enjoyed a commanding 41-24 victory over the Green Bay Packers, the return of quarterback Lamar Jackson could bolster their chances as they seek a third consecutive division crown. The Ravens’ running attack was led by Derrick Henry, who contributed significantly with four rushing touchdowns.

In the NFC South, the division title will likely be decided in Tampa, where the struggling Tampa Bay Buccaneers will face the Carolina Panthers. The Buccaneers, after a disappointing loss to the Miami Dolphins, are attempting to avoid a complete collapse after a promising start to the season. The Panthers, having recently lost to the Seahawks, are looking to secure their first division title in a decade; a win against the Buccaneers would achieve this.

The AFC South remains competitive, with the Jacksonville Jaguars holding the edge after their victory over the Indianapolis Colts. A win against the Tennessee Titans would secure the division title, ending the Houston Texans’ two-year reign. The Texans, currently on an eight-game winning streak, are also in contention for the division crown, but they will need favorable outcomes in the final week.
